Data Structures || Important Questions || Sumita-Arora || Preeti-Arora || Computer Science || Class 12
Q. Write a program to implement input-restricted deque. (Both the operations i.e., insertions and deletion should be taken care of.
Answer =
queue = [ ]
while True :
print()
print("Enter your choise as per given -")
print("1 = For insert data Enter insert ")
print("2 = For delete data from front enter front ")
print("3 = For delete data from front enter back ")
print("4 = For Exit enter exit ")
print()
user = input("Enter your choise :- ")
if user == "insert" :
data = int(input("Enter the data :- "))
queue.append(data)
elif queue == [ ]:
print("UnderFlow")
elif user == "front" :
queue.pop(0)
elif user == "back" :
queue.pop()
else :
break
print("Now our Queue = ",queue)
Post a Comment
You can help us by Clicking on ads. ^_^
Please do not send spam comment : )